Growth and Characterization of Ga2O3 for Power Nanodevices Using Metal Nanoparticle Catalysts

Silver and gold catalysts enable a simple thermal oxidation process to grow beta-gallium oxide (β-Ga2O3) nanostructures on sapphire. Higher temperatures with silver nanoparticles enhance Ga2O3 nanowire growth.

Background:
- Gallium oxide (Ga2O3) is a promising wide-bandgap semiconductor with applications in electronics and optoelectronics.
- Controlled synthesis of high-quality Ga2O3 nanostructures is crucial for device performance.
- Catalyst-assisted growth offers a pathway to tailor nanostructure morphology and properties.
Purpose of the Study:
- To investigate the effect of Ag/Au catalysts on the growth mechanism of beta-gallium oxide (β-Ga2O3) thin films and nanorods.
- To explore a simple and inexpensive thermal oxidation method for Ga2O3 nanostructure synthesis.
- To understand how catalyst type and reaction temperature influence Ga2O3 morphology.
Main Methods:
- Thermal oxidation of Ga2O3 on a c-plane (0001) sapphire substrate.
- Use of Ag/Au catalysts to facilitate oxide growth.
- Characterization using X-ray diffraction (XRD), Scanning Electron Microscopy (SEM), and Energy Dispersive X-ray analysis (EDX).
Main Results:
- XRD analysis confirmed the growth of β-Ga2O3 with characteristic diffraction peaks at 19.31°, 38.70°, and 59.38°.
- SEM images revealed the formation of Ga2O3 nanorods and thin films.
- Higher temperatures and the presence of silver nanoparticles promoted the growth of longer and denser β-Ga2O3 nanowires.
Conclusions:
- Ag/Au catalysts effectively promote the growth of β-Ga2O3 nanostructures via thermal oxidation.
- Temperature and silver catalysts play a significant role in controlling the morphology and density of Ga2O3 nanowires.
- This method provides a simple and cost-effective route for synthesizing Ga2O3 nanostructures for potential electronic applications.
